[Qt] vs 2022写qt解决"常量中有换行符"编译报错问题! 像上面这种问题是由于文件的编码格式是中文(GB2312)格式,导致编译报错。 在VS中,改成UTF-8就能解决。 1. 点击VS菜单栏的高级编译选项 低版本的在"文件"菜单选项下面,VS2022需要自己手动开启显示 (1) 工具 -> 自定义 选择工具, 选中菜单栏 添加命令 类...
标签:Qt,VS2022 梦醒江南·Infinite 粉丝-26关注 -46 +加关注 0 0 «【Vue】Syntax Error: TypeError: Cannot set properties of undefined (setting 'XXX') »【C++】二元“<<”: 没有找到接受“overloaded-function”类型的右操作数的运算符(或没有可接受的转换) ...
qt-vs2015问题梳理和c2001常量中有换行符的处理.pdf,Qt-VS2015 问题梳理和C2001: 常量中有换行符的处理 作者:Winland0704 1、新手建议 新手不适合用VS 版本的Qt 开发库,因为问题太多,并且难以解决,VS 不是为 Qt 而生的, Qt 也不是为 VS 而生的。 建议直接使用 MinGW 版
环境是:cpp文件使用UTF-8编码,用VS2019自带的MSVC编译器,不做任何编译选项的设置。首先说一下已知的几种情况: 1.代码 printf("世") 会报错“常量中有换行符”。 2.在"世"后面加一个半角空格,错误提示没了,但是会提示警告"该文件包含不能在当前代码页(936)中表示的字符。请将该文件保存为 Unicode 格式以防...
1.Qt: error: C2001: 常量中有换行符 warning: C4819: 该文件包含不能在当前代码页(936)中表示的字符。请将该文件保存为 Unicode 格式以防止数据丢失 error: C2001: 常量中有换行符 error: C2146: 语法错误: 缺少“)”(在标识符“label”的前面) ...
该项目一开始是QT开发的,选择的是mingw环境,研发/编译一切正常。 但因为项目后期需求,需要通过VS编译器打开。 环境:QT 5.14.2 mingw 32/64 和 VS 2022 【一站式解决方案】 · 目录索引 一、Qt 升级 MaintainTool.exe再安装新的组件包 二、Qt Creator转VS2017(VS2019)遇到'常量中有换行符' ...
从昨天开始利用VS2005对Qt4.8.2库进行编译,在编译到某个文件时,总是报错,提示VS的cl.exe和nmake.exe返回致命错误。错误罗列如下: DefaultLocalizationStrategy.cpp platform\DefaultLocalizationStrategy.cpp(327) : error C2001: 常量中有换行符 platform\DefaultLocalizationStrategy.cpp(327) : fatal error C1057: ...
Visual Studio 2017在编译时出现错误E2512:功能测试宏的参数必须是简单标识符_机器视觉001的博客-CSDN博客- 如果出现”常量中有换行符“解决VS编译中文报错 error C2001:常量中有换行符_vs error c2001: 常量中有换行符_love_0_love的博客-CSDN博客- 如果本来是QtCreator的的pro工程Qt 项目在Vs和QtCreator的转换...
在Xojo中,可以使用EndOfLine常量来处理EndOfLine问题。该常量根据当前操作系统自动选择正确的换行符表示方式,以确保在不同操作系统之间正确地处理文本文件。 腾讯云相关产品中与MacOS和Windows相关的服务,包括云服务器(CVM)、虚拟私有网络(VPC)、弹性公网IP(EIP)等。这些服务可帮助您在云计算环境中部署和管理MacOS和...
解决VC2008编译器不识别utf8字符串,报错C2001常量中有换行符。安装此补丁后,源文件添加#pragma execution_character_set("utf-8")语句即可识别 上传者:mengxp时间:2017-11-30 Visual Studio 2010 sp1 在线升级包.zip Visual Studio 2010 sp1 在线升级包 解决vs2010版本的问题 ...